Oscar-winning actress, singer and dancer Liza Minnelli is recovering at a Florida hospital after falling seriously ill with viral encephalitis, an inflammation of the brain, her doctor said yesterday.

Ms Minnelli (54) was treated for the disease two weeks ago and had been released from the Cleveland Clinic in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, Dr Maurice Hanson said. She became dehydrated and returned to the hospital a few days ago, he said.

"Liza Minnelli has been a patient here for the last several days. She is being treated for viral encephalitis. She was quite sick and was in very serious condition, but is now recovering well and we expect to release her in a few days," Dr Hanson said.

Hospital officials declined to provide details about Ms Minnelli's treatment for the illness, which can be fatal.

The New York Post said paramedics were called on October 8th to the house in Fort Lauderdale where Ms Minnelli has been staying after her bodyguard and chauffeur found her suffering from what appeared to be a stroke. It said she was taken to Cleveland Clinic Florida Hospital but was released on October 16th.
